Thought I would get the bacon discussion out of the firearms and cruising thread.

I noticed the post about canned bacon. Brought back memories of working in the bush in the mid 70's and having canned bacon, canned whole chickens, canned butter and lots of other canned delights. We really weighed down those float planes that took us in and out.

Now, we are packing for 2 weeks in Lake Huron's North Channel. We will have bacon on board. The pre-cooked, vacuum packed type. Great for small boats and reduces the clean up. Not quite like the double smoked, thick cut bacon I can get at our favourite Polish deli, but the intent is there.

No ice cream, but I am sure we will find a couple of stops in Little Current & Killarney to satisfy that urge.

The kitchen table is building with food provisions as the week progresses.
